Output 89cf431ef1dac18391fef0850ef750e0e844b0ed05bcfedf3b12a4783a0b049c:72

value
1669000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50d546164c3d844882bc0e4934ee64198c56717f OP_EQUALVERIFY OP_CHECKSIG
address
18NQYsMx9de9rcQXzwXKHGC7i3MXXMRfAN
transaction
89cf431ef1dac18391fef0850ef750e0e844b0ed05bcfedf3b12a4783a0b049c
spent
true